Title :
Comparison of pitch prediction and adaptation algorithms in forward and backward adaptive CELP systems

Abstract :
Examines several pitch estimation and adaptation algorithms in forward and backward adaptive CELP systems. The authors compare open-loop and closed-loop pitch estimation structures, the use of integer and noninteger delay pitch prediction, and the implementation of block adaptive and sample recursive pitch tracking algorithms. Forward adaptive systems are found to perform better with a closed-loop structure in conjunction of noninteger delay pitch prediction. However, temporal and noise feedback problems suggest that open-loop structures with hybrid pitch tracking are better suited for backward adaptive systems.<>
